Medial (Inner) Thigh Lift

In a Medial (Inner) Thigh Lift, the surgical process involves sculpting the thigh by eliminating excess skin and fat, resulting in smoother skin and better-proportioned contours of the thighs. It’s a procedure you might consider if your body shape has changed due to major weight loss, or if you’re dealing with sagging, loose skin in that area because of age or heredity.

Your surgeon will create a cut in the groin area, that extends downward and might wrap around your thigh’s back. Following this, surplus skin is excised, and the remaining skin is raised and tightened.

Discomfort and swelling post-operation are likely, but you’ll see immediate changes in how your thighs look. Remember, the goal isn’t perfection, but improvement. Enhanced thigh proportions can uplift your body image and increase your confidence.

Lateral (Outer) Thigh Lift

Another type of thigh lift procedure to consider is the Lateral (Outer) Thigh Lift, concentrating on the outer aspects of your thighs. This procedure can help tighten sagging skin and reduce cellulite, offering a more contoured and youthful look.

The surgeon generally performs an incision that goes from the hip down to the outer part of the thigh. The surgeon then removes the excess skin and fat, and the remaining skin is pulled taut. You can expect some discomfort and swelling following the surgery, but with proper care, these symptoms should subside within a few weeks.

It’s important to have realistic expectations, as results vary. A Lateral Thigh Lift doesn’t offer a miraculous body change, but it can greatly enhance the contour and firmness of your thighs.

Mini Thigh Lift

If you’re looking for a less invasive option, a Mini Thigh Lift could be exactly what you’re seeking. Unlike the traditional thigh lift, this operation focuses on the upper portion of your thighs. It’s ideal if you’re mostly concerned with a small degree of skin sagging. Your surgeon will make a cut in the groin area and then excise surplus skin and fat.

Recovery is typically quicker, with diminished pain and fewer complications than larger-scale surgeries. You can expect to be up and about in about a week. However, it’s not for everyone. If extensive loose skin is a concern for you, you might need a different thigh lift procedure.

Vertical Thigh Lift

For those looking for a significant change, the Vertical Thigh Lift presents an answer for extensive sagging along the inner thighs. This procedure entails a cut from the groin area to the knee, enabling the removal of a considerable amount of extra skin and fat.

Although the scar is quite noticeable, most patients find the trade-off acceptable for the better contour and firmness achieved. You’ll feel a boost in self-confidence when you see your newly shaped thighs.

The surgery will take about two to three hours, and you’ll need a recovery period of around two weeks. Then, you can relish your new appearance and dress in clothes you’ve long desired.

Anesthesia and Sedation Options

Navigating the realm of anesthesia and sedation possibilities for your thigh lift procedure can seem overwhelming, but understanding these choices will help facilitate a smoother surgical process.

Typically, you’ll have two primary choices: general anesthesia or intravenous sedation. General anesthesia causes deep unconsciousness throughout the surgery. You won’t feel pain or recall the operation.

Alternatively, intravenous sedation, frequently used alongside a local anesthetic, leaves you conscious but deeply relaxed. You mightn’t recall much of the procedure.

Your surgeon will recommend the ideal choice based on your health, the complex nature of the surgery, and your comfort level.

Thigh Lift Risks and Complications

Despite the popularity of thigh lift surgery in Langford, BC, it’s important to be aware of the risks and complications that may arise. Like any surgical procedure, thigh lifts are not without potential issues. Comprehending these risks may affect your decision-making and help you ready yourself for the surgery.

One common risk is infection. While your surgeon will take every precaution to prevent it, there’s always a minor risk it could occur. Antibiotics are commonly given to minimize this risk.

Bleeding or hematoma is another potential complication. This results from blood pooling under the skin, causing swelling and discomfort. If this occurs, more surgical intervention may be required to drain the accumulated blood.

Scarring is also a certainty with thigh lifts. The incisions, although carefully positioned, can leave visible scars. However, these usually reduce in visibility over time and can be minimized with proper post-operative care.

You may also experience numbness or alterations in skin feeling due to nerve damage during surgery. This is typically a temporary issue but can sometimes be permanent.

Lastly, there’s a risk of dissatisfaction with the results. Bodies are unique and respond in their own way, and healing can be unpredictable. It’s important to have realistic expectations and to discuss them thoroughly with your surgeon prior to surgery. Remember, knowledge is power when it comes to your health.

Exercise and Activity Restrictions Post-Surgery

While you’ll be anxious to get moving again, it’s essential to understand the temporary limitations on exercise and activity following your thigh lift surgery. For the first two weeks, eschew strenuous activity and heavy lifting. Light walking is suggested to promote blood flow and decrease the risk of blood clots.

You’ll likely be able to resume to work after 2-3 weeks, based on the physical requirements of your job. After four weeks, you can gradually reintroduce light exercises like cycling or swimming. High-impact exercises, such as running or jumping, should be eschewed until at least six weeks post-surgery.

Always follow your surgeon’s advice and pay attention to your body. Going too hard, too soon, can hinder your recovery and compromise your results.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

What is a thigh lift?

Thigh lifting is aesthetic surgery operation focused on reshaping the thighs by diminishing excess skin and, in some instances instances, fat. This leads to more smooth skin and enhanced contours of the thighs and lower body.

Who is a good candidate for a thigh lift in Langford?

Good candidates for thigh lift surgery are persons with excess soft tissue along the inner or medial thigh region and/or the outer thigh. Ideal candidates are non-smokers, with a stable body weight, and have realistic goals about the surgery’s outcomes.

How long does a thigh lift surgery take?

A typical thigh lift surgery takes nearly two to three hours. However, the exact length might possibly change depending upon the complexity of the surgery and whether it’s conducted alongside different processes.

What is the recovery time for a thigh lift?

Recovery time differs, but almost all patients can typically resume non-strenuous work in 2-3 weeks of time. Full recovery, including the capability to resume all normal activities, can call for approximately 6 to 8 weeks.

Are the results of a thigh lift permanent?

A steady weight and proper fitness help to keep the results for an extended period. Still, the natural process of aging and the force of gravity are likely to impact the firmness to some extent.

How much does a thigh lift cost in Langford, BC?

Costs are subject to variation, influenced by the surgeon’s skill level, the kind of surgery performed, and other relevant aspects. Typically, the prices are between CAD 8,000 and CAD 15,000, but an accurate quote can be provided by a plastic surgeon during a consultation.

Will there be scarring after a thigh lift?

Scarring is a certain outcome in all types of surgical procedures. Yet, to keep scarring as inconspicuous as possible, surgeons often opt for discreet incision sites, like the groin fold.

Is thigh lift surgery painful?

After surgery, experiencing some pain is expected, but it can be effectively managed with the appropriate prescribed pain medicine. For most people, the pain lessens greatly after the first couple of days.

What are the risks associated with thigh lift surgery?

Infection, bleeding, scarring, asymmetry, and risks associated with anesthesia are among the possible dangers. Employing a qualified and expert surgeon can be instrumental in minimizing these hazards.

Can a thigh lift be combined with other procedures?

Absolutely, it’s standard to conduct a thigh lift in conjunction with other body reshaping techniques such as liposuction, a tummy tuck, or a buttock lift, in accordance with the patient’s aims.

How should I prepare for thigh lift surgery?

To prepare, one must stop smoking, steer clear of certain medicines, plan for assistance during the recuperation phase, and comply with the surgeon’s specific instructions.

What is the difference between a thigh lift and liposuction?

In a thigh lift, both excess skin and fat are removed, and the skin is tightened, whereas liposuction is aimed at removing excess fat only. The best option depends on the individual’s skin elasticity and the level of excess skin.

How long after the surgery will I see the final results?

Initial improvements are evident immediately, but it may take up to a year for the final results to fully stabilize, given the time needed for swelling to go down and the skin to adjust.

What kind of anesthesia is used for thigh lift surgery?

Thigh lifts are often administered under general anesthesia, making sure patients are comfortably asleep during the entire procedure.

About Langford, British Columbia V9B

Langford is a city upon southern Vancouver Island in the province of British Columbia, Canada. Langford is one of the 13 component municipalities of Greater Victoria and is within the Capital Regional District. Langford was incorporated in 1992 and has a population of greater than 40,000 people. Its municipal neighbours are Colwood to the southeast, Highlands to the north, Metchosin to the southwest, and View Royal to the northeast.
